The Her Universe Fashion Show took over San Diego’s Manchester Grand Hyatt once again for a super hero-sized evening dedicated to geek couture, celebrating heroes and villains from the DC universe. As with every year, the landmark event by Ashley Eckstein puts an emphasis fans, fun, and creativity.

Here’s a look at everything we enjoyed at the 2026 Her Universe Fashion Show at San Diego Comic-Con!

Her Universe founder Ashley Eckstein cohosted this year with Broadway’s Michael James Scott. In total, 20 designers were tasked to participate creating looks inspired by iconic DC fandoms for the evening’s theme of Super Heroes and Super Villains. The top prize? A cash prize of $2,000 plus the opportunity to design a special fashion collection with Her Universe!

As in previous years, there were two winners during the show but as a special surprise this year there will be a THIRD winner that will be chosen from votes online and at the Her Universe booth:

  • Judges Pick was Sean Quinn (from Santa Clarita, CA; participated previously in 2024)
  • Audience Pick was Ren Wilkinson (from Midlothian, VA; participated previously in 2022)

Judges included Marc Malkin, Senior Editor, Culture and Events at Variety; Symantha PerreraFashion Design Director at BoxLunch, Her Universe and Wholesale; Frankey Smith “Fantastic Frankey”, co-host of DC Studios Showcase; and rounding out the judges were both 2025 Her Universe Fashion Show winners Lynleigh Sato (Judges’ Pick Winner) and Caitlin Beards (Audience Pick Winner).

The full list of designers participating this year included Aibrean Glaister (from Toronto, Ontario), Ayana Martin (from Maitland, FL), Brooke Young (from Anaheim, CA), Cat Gravereaux (from Fort Edward, NY; participated previously in 2023, 2024, 2025), Christine Geiger (from Los Angeles, CA; participated previously in 2019, 2021, 2022, 2024), Eden Hite-Ruecker (from Encinitas, CA), Lisa Truong (from Corona, CA), Gina Iwata (from Sacramento, CA), Jax Foss (from Springfield, PA), Jen Wolff (from Houston, TX; participated previously in 2025), Katherine Everything (from Lancaster, CA; participated previously in 2025), Katie Strube (from Kissimmee, FL; participated previously in 2024, 2025), Maggie Walker (from Clovis, CA), Mandy McLean Couch (from Las Vegas, NV; participated previously in 2023, 2024, 2025), Marlena Dougherty (from Valley Stream, NY), Paige Campbell (from Ransomville, NY; participated previously in 2022, 2025), Ramon Sosongco (from Riverside, CA), Terence Johnson (from Van Nuys, CA; participated previously in 2023, 2024, 2025).
